body{
	padding: 20px;
	background-color: ButtonFace;
	font: 100.01% "Trebuchet MS",Verdana,Arial,sans-serif;
}
h1,h2,p{margin: 0 10px}
h1{
	font-size: 250%;
	color: #CE3E3E;
}
h2{font-size: 200%;color: #990000}
p{padding-bottom:1em}
h2{padding-top: 0.3em}
div#nifty{ margin: 0 10%;background: #FFFFE0}

b.rtop, b.rbottom{display:block;background: ButtonFace}
b.rtop b, b.rbottom b{
	display: block;
	height: 1px;
	overflow: hidden;
	background: #FFFFE0;
}
b.r1{margin: 0 5px}
b.r2{margin: 0 3px}
b.r3{margin: 0 2px}
b.rtop b.r4, b.rbottom b.r4{margin: 0 1px;height: 2px}
.Estilo1 {font-family: Geneva, Arial, Helvetica, sans-serif}
